Mary Hoyt Briggs
Gynecology · Obstetrics · Physician
41 Mall Rd, 01805 BurlingtonGynecology · Obstetrics · Physician
41 Mall Rd, 01805 BurlingtonGynecology · Obstetrics · Physician
41 Mall Rd, 01805 BurlingtonGynecology · Obstetrics · Physician
41 Mall Rd, 01805 BurlingtonGynecology · Obstetrics · Physician
41 Mall Rd, 01805 BurlingtonGynecology · Obstetrics · Physician
41 Mall Rd, 01805 BurlingtonGynecology · Obstetrics · Physician
41 Mall, 01805 BurlingtonGynecology · Obstetrics · Physician
296 Union St, 01901 LynnGynecology · Obstetrics · Physician
269 Union St, 01901 LynnGynecology · Obstetrics · Physician
269 Union St, 01901 LynnGynecology · Obstetrics · Physician
269 Union St, 01901 LynnGynecology · Obstetrics · Physician
269 Union St, 01901 LynnGynecology · Physician · Surgery
851 Main St, 02190 South WeymouthGynecology · Obstetrics · Physician
7 Alfred St, 01801 WoburnGynecology · Obstetrics · Physician
7 Alfred St, 01801 WoburnGynecology · Obstetrics · Physician
55 Fogg Rd, 02190 South WeymouthGynecology · Obstetrics · Physician
55 Fogg Rd, 02190 South WeymouthGynecology · Obstetrics · Physician
55 Fogg Rd, 02190 South WeymouthGynecology · Obstetrics · Physician
70 Pleasant St, 02190 South WeymouthGynecology · Obstetrics · Physician
9 Boston St, 01904 LynnGynecology · Obstetrics · Physician
101 Cambridge St, 01803 Burlington